EGCA
The mission of the Elk Grove Chinese Association (EGCA) is to foster a community for the local Chinese Americans
• To promote friendship, communication, community service and involvement, and Chinese Culture;
• To safeguard Chinese American interests;
• To educate next generations about our heritage.
